She's gorgeous here ... but that huge "P" never quite worked for me. A Silver-Age necessity, I suppose, to denote one of the Good Guys (of whatever gender), and the surrounding color helps offset it, but it's a little too strong.
Especially in placement. I felt the same way about Dave Cockrum's otherwise striking redesign (his original depiction, 188 KB) of Ms. Marvel, later Warbird. Her lightning bolt ran left shoulder, right breast, left breast, lower right torso. It was dramatic ... but it accentuated too much of what really didn't need doing so.
